How to Tell if My Volvo Has Remote Start: Features and Checking Tips

QUICK ANSWER

How to tell if my Volvo has remote start? Check your vehicle’s owner’s manual for remote start availability. Many newer models come with the feature, accessible via the key fob or the Volvo On Call app. If you’re unsure, consult a dealer with your VIN for confirmation.

Owning a Volvo often comes with the expectation of advanced technology, including remote start capabilities. This feature is particularly useful in cold weather, allowing you to warm up your vehicle before stepping inside. However, not all Volvos are equipped with remote start, especially older models. Understanding how to check if your Volvo has this feature is essential for maximizing your driving experience. Common Symptoms of Remote Start Issues

If your Volvo is equipped with remote start but it isn’t functioning as expected, you might notice several symptoms. These can range from the vehicle not starting at all to starting but shutting off immediately. Recognizing these symptoms can help in troubleshooting the issue more effectively.   • Remote Start Not Responding: The key fob does not activate the remote start feature.
  • Engine Starts, Then Turns Off: The engine may crank but immediately shut down.
  • App Connection Issues: The Volvo On Call app fails to connect or respond.
  • Warning Lights: Dashboard warnings may appear when attempting to use remote start.
NOTE

Before troubleshooting, ensure that all doors are closed, the vehicle is in park, and the hood is latched. These safety features prevent unintended engine starts.

How To Diagnose Remote Start Issues in Your Volvo

Diagnosing remote start problems can often be done without specialized tools. Here are the steps to take to identify why the remote start feature is not functioning:

  1. Step 1: Check the key fob battery. Replace it if it’s low or dead.
  2. Step 2: Ensure you’re within the operational range of the vehicle (typically 100 feet).
  3. Step 3: Verify that all doors, the trunk, and the hood are closed properly.
  4. Step 4: Check for any warning lights or messages on the dashboard.
  5. Step 5: Confirm your subscription status for remote start services via the app or by contacting your dealer.

Repair Cost for Remote Start Issues

The costs for fixing remote start problems can vary significantly based on the specific issue:

  • Key Fob Battery Replacement: $5-$15
  • Subscription Renewal: Typically ranges from $10-$30 per month.
  • Sensor Repair: $100-$300 depending on the specific sensor and labor.
  • Software Update: $100-$200 at a dealership.

How do I know if my Volvo has remote start?

You can check if your Volvo has remote start by consulting the owner’s manual or contacting your dealer with your VIN for verification.

What should I do if my remote start isn’t working?

If your remote start isn’t functioning, check the key fob battery, ensure all doors are closed, and verify subscription status for remote services.

Can I add remote start to my Volvo if it doesn’t have it?

While some older models may not support remote start, aftermarket solutions might be available. Consult a Volvo dealer for specific options.

What is the range for my Volvo’s remote start?

The typical range for remote start using the key fob is about 100 feet, while the Volvo On Call app can work from virtually anywhere with cellular service.

Are there additional costs for using remote start?

Yes, some models require a subscription for remote start features via the Volvo On Call app, which may have an annual fee.

Can weather affect my Volvo’s remote start functionality?

Yes, extremely cold temperatures can affect the battery life of your key fob, potentially impacting remote start functionality.

Is remote start safe for my Volvo?

Yes, remote start is designed with safety features that ensure the vehicle doesn’t start unless all safety conditions are met.

How do I reset my Volvo’s remote start feature?

Resetting the remote start feature typically requires a visit to a dealer to check for any system updates or issues.
